Church services held at park

Published 8:53 am Friday, June 8, 2012

Nondenominational church services are again being offered at Myre-Big Island State Park this summer. Services start at 8 a.m. and dress is casual. Anyone is welcome to attend.

The Rev. BJ Schrank of the Seventh-day Adventist Church in Faribault will lead this Sunday’s service.

There is no cost to attend, but you will need a valid vehicle sticker to enter the state park.

Services last approximately 30 minutes. In case of rain, services are held in the pavilion.
